Given pretty much all of that post it is evident you have little to no experience shooting on a 6x12 snooker table like that. The snooker that Ding played to get behind the black there was an extremely tough shot and a kick on a shot like that pink on a snooker table that size with the smaller balls and the way snooker rails tend to play is WAY harder then the same shot on a 9-foot pool table. They are not even on the same league.
Moving the pink up table like he did made the safety WAY tougher and if he bobbled the pink and leaves it closer to the black the chances of him actually getting hooked go up exponentially. Ding got into a crazy good spot on the safety to not just hook Fu but actually remove the kick off the long rail nearer to the pink.
